Renesas R-Mobile APE6 support is currently unused:
- DMA slaves were never enabled in r8a73a4.dtsi,
- The driver relies on legacy filter matching and describing all
slaves and MID/RIDs in a table, unlike modern DMA engine drivers for
similar hardware like rcar-dmac,
- The driver doesn't seem to work well.
Remove the driver, it can be resurrected from git history when needed.
As this was the last user of SH_DMAE_BASE on Renesas ARM SoCs, the
sh-dma-engine driver core is now used on SuperH only.
Note that the DT bindings are still present, as r8a73a4.dtsi uses them.
